Material List:
• 37- 4x4x4 Cuboid Crystals or 4mm Firepolish Beads
• 8/o and 11/o seed beads
• A lobster Claw Clasp
• 4- 6mm jump rings
• One Head pin
• 10lb Nanofil or 6lb Fireline
• A size 10 or 12 beading needle
